Position Overview

Outset Medical is looking for a motivated Principal Electrical Engineer to join the Research and Development Organization to lead Electrical Architecture definition and to work on new product development initiatives.

The ideal candidate is expected to demonstrate strong fundamental knowledge in electrical engineering and applied physics concepts, be able to resolve difficult technical problems. They will take a lead role in reviewing current and future electrical architecture to ensure we are designing systems for optimal performance, manufacturability, reliability and cost efficiency. They will also be tasked with resolving the most challenging field issues and other technical challenges as they arise.

The candidate must be technical, operational, and strategic in thinking with a strong orientation toward problem solving. They must be able to clearly communicate and influence up and down in the organization. Ideal candidates will possess a high level of self-motivation, coupled with a strong work ethic and an interest in building and growing an organization.

Essential Job Functions and Responsibilities

  • Serve as a technical lead for System Architecture and Subsystem development projects. Define priorities and execute on the same.
  • Design and develop electrical systems and architectures from board to system level spanning a broad range of disciplines, i.e., digital, analog, power, packaging/thermal, and firmware.
  • Facilitate board bring-up, test, and debug of newly designed electrical hardware.
  • Firmware development in C/C++ including the ability to bring-up new interfaces (sensors, motor controllers etc.) on ARM/Cortex-M processors.
  • Collaborate with external consultants/contractors to specify, implement and test designs.
  • Participate in design reviews and design FMEA analysis.
  • Perform hardware testing for medical safety and EMC standards such as IEC60601, CISPR22, ISO for safety and EMC compliance in a regulated environment.
  • Maintain an understanding of aspects of the product design outside of his/her direct responsibility. Capable of contributing and/or managing a project team in these areas if necessary.
  • Interface with operations, quality, regulatory, clinical affairs, outside consultants and vendors to ensure compliance with internal and external policies and procedures.
  • Mentor engineers and managers to assume greater future responsibilities.Work with and grow employees to advance their careers.

Required Qualifications

  • Minimum BS Degree in Electrical Engineering, Physics or Computer Engineering
  • Proven experience designing and developing complex electrical systems from feasibility through to production, from board to system level.
  • Strong understanding on the electrical architecture and be able to advise, design, adapt architecture to make sure we can continue to meet requirements and quality of our products.
  • A passion for solving challenging problems using first-principles approaches.

Desired Qualifications

  • 10 years of experience in circuit/system design, development, integration, and regulatory testing. Advanced Degree Preferred.
  • Proficient in Altium Designer or an equivalent tool
  • Exposure to a broad range of topics in Electronics design with deep expertise in one of the following: signal conditioning/instrumentation circuits, motor controllers, linear and switching power supplies, digital logic circuits, MCU and FPGA designs.
  • Firmware development skills in C/C++. Knowledge of serial bus interfaces including I2C, SPI, UART.
  • Experience with electronics design in safety-critical applications.
  • Minimum of 7 years in FDA regulated medical device systems.
  • Demonstrated experience of design, test and solving for medical safety and IEC EMC standards, such as IEC60601-1, IEC60601-1-2, IEC61000-4-6 or equivalent, for complex medical systems.
  • Experience with electrical regulations and testing practices and procedures
  • Experience with EMC and EMI design best practices.
